Which is better diamond or crystal?

However, crystals are minerals that come in various shapes, sizes and even colors. The diamonds is considered as the hardest material around whereas crystals, in general, are not that hard when compared to diamonds. Similarly diamonds are good conductors of heat whereas crystals are poor conductors of heat.

Which stone is worth the most?

The most expensive gemstone in the world is a diamond, but it’s not just any diamond. The ultra-rare blue diamond is valued at $3.93 million per carat. Blue diamonds consistently sell for millions of dollars at auction to some of the world’s top collectors.

Which stone is expensive?

Red Diamond – $1,000,000 per carat Above we featured the diamond as one of the most expensive gemstones, and coming in at number 1 with a price tag of over $1 million per carat is the red diamond. There are less than 30 red diamonds found around the world, with most of them being less than half a carat.

Can you tell the difference between Swarovski crystal and diamonds?

Swarovski crystals are meant to have high clarity. Since the materials are softer compared to diamond, it’s easy for machines to create Swarovski crystals that are clear as the sky. Diamonds on the other hand, differ in the way they let in and reflect light. Diamonds have a special scale used to measure their clarity.

What Stone is the rarest?

Musgravite. Musgravite was discovered in 1967 and is arguably the rarest gemstone in the world. It was first discovered in Musgrave Ranges, Australia, and later found in Madagascar and Greenland. The first sizable gem-quality specimen was discovered in 1993.

Are crystal diamonds real?

Diamond is also a natural crystal. It is formed in deep earth layers by compression of the mineral carbon under very high pressure.
